What is the mathematical formula for a boat to float?

A boat floats when the weight of the water it displaces is equal to the weight of the boat. This principle is described by Archimedes' principle: Fb = ρfluid * Vdisplaced * g, where Fb is the buoyant force, ρfluid is the density of the fluid, Vdisplaced is the volume of fluid displaced by the boat, and g is acceleration due to gravity.
